
Oklahoma's climate features hot, humid summers and mild winters, creating ideal conditions for carpenter ants. This weather pattern fuels their activity throughout the year. Cities like Norman, Broken Arrow, and Edmond face challenges with these pests. Carpenter ants can damage wooden structures significantly. We offer reliable pest control services.
The pronounced seasonal changes in Oklahoma support robust carpenter ant populations. The high humidity during summers creates prime nesting opportunities in damp or decaying wood. Even during milder winters, ants can remain active in protected, moist environments.
